Another suggestion - I Spy quilts. There are some great designs and child friendly quilts based on the travel game, "I spy with my little eye a______". Trading the charms is interesting. There are several venues for trading the charms, including one on the quilting board. We just completed a swap a couple of weeks ago. RBWiese hosts the swaps.
I contributed 8 sets of ten different fabric charms and received back 80 (mostly) different fabric charms. I've participated in swaps of ABC fabrics, which you not only play "I spy", but you also play "find the charm that starts with Y". On the yahoo group, we just did a swap where you sent in matching sets. On that one, you have two charms that picture a particular object. An example is penguins on icebergs and penguins singing. The child has to find the matching ones. Some were the same image in two colors.
